Commercial Slab Installation in Lakeland, FL
Commercial slab installation services involve preparing and pouring concrete foundations for various types of structures, including warehouses, retail spaces, garages, and other large-scale property projects. This process ensures a stable, level, and durable surface that supports the weight and use of commercial buildings or large equipment. Property owners typically seek this service when constructing new buildings, expanding existing facilities, or replacing outdated or damaged concrete slabs. It is important to understand the scope of the project, including site preparation, soil conditions, and any specific load requirements, to ensure the slab is designed to meet the needs of the intended use.
Before requesting commercial slab installation, property owners should consider factors such as the size and thickness of the slab, drainage needs, and the type of concrete mix appropriate for the project. Additionally, understanding local building codes and permitting requirements can help streamline the process. Clear communication about project specifications and site conditions can assist in planning a successful installation that provides a solid foundation for years of reliable use.

Commercial Slab Installation Questions
What types of projects require a commercial slab? Commercial slabs are used for building foundations, parking lots, loading docks, and outdoor work areas on commercial properties in Lakeland, FL.
What should property owners consider before installing a commercial slab? It's important to assess soil conditions, drainage needs, and load requirements to ensure a durable and stable foundation.
How long does a typical commercial slab installation take? The duration depends on project size and site conditions, but it generally involves preparation, pouring, and curing phases.
What maintenance is needed for a commercial concrete slab? Regular inspections for cracks or damage and keeping the surface clean help maintain the integrity of the slab over time.
